What is Medigap and How Does It Work?
A Medigap plan is a type of private insurance designed to complement Original Medicare (Part A and Part B) by covering some of the expenses Medicare doesn’t, such as copayments, coinsurance, and deductibles. To qualify for a plan, you must already have Medicare Part A, which covers hospital services, and Part B, which covers medical services. Medigap policies are standardized and regulated by federal and state laws to ensure that consumers receive consistent benefits across the board, regardless of the insurance provider.
Each plan is identified by a letter, ranging from Plan A to Plan N. While the benefits of each plan are standardized, the cost of premiums may vary based on factors such as the provider, location, and the age of the insured. Importantly, Medigap plans do not cover services like prescription drugs, long-term care, dental, vision, or hearing aids. For prescription drug coverage, beneficiaries must enroll in a Medicare Part D plan. Medigap’s primary function is to reduce or eliminate the gaps in Medicare coverage, thereby minimizing unexpected medical costs that can derail financial stability.

How Medigap Works
When you purchase a Medicare Supplement Plan, it works alongside your Original Medicare coverage. After Medicare pays its share of the approved amount for covered healthcare services, your Medigap policy steps in to cover the remaining portion. For instance, if you require a procedure that costs $10,000 and Medicare covers 80%, you’re left with $2,000 to pay out-of-pocket. With a Medigap plan, some or all of this cost could be covered, depending on the specifics of your plan. This supplementary coverage brings significant peace of mind, particularly for individuals managing chronic conditions or those who anticipate frequent medical expenses.

How Medigap Addresses Medicare Gaps
Medigaps address issues by covering costs that Medicare leaves behind. For example, Medicare Part A has a deductible that must be met before hospital coverage begins. In 2025, this deductible is $1,676 per benefit period. Without a Medigap plan, beneficiaries must pay this amount out-of-pocket for each hospital stay. Similarly, Medicare Part B requires a 20% coinsurance payment for outpatient services after the annual deductible is met. These expenses, while seemingly manageable on their own, can become burdensome when combined with ongoing treatments or unexpected health issues.
Medigap plans can eliminate or significantly reduce these costs, depending on the level of coverage you choose. Plans such as Medigap Plan F and Plan G are particularly popular because they offer extensive coverage for out-of-pocket expenses, including Part A and Part B deductibles, coinsurance, and excess charges. By mitigating these costs, Medigap plans ensure that beneficiaries can focus on their health rather than worrying about how to pay for their care. This financial relief is especially important for individuals facing high medical expenses or those who want to safeguard their savings against unforeseen healthcare costs.

How Medigap Boosts Financial Predictability
Another critical benefit of Medigap is the financial predictability they offer. Healthcare costs can be unpredictable, with sudden illnesses or injuries leading to substantial bills. This unpredictability can cause stress and anxiety for individuals who rely solely on Original Medicare in Dallas. Medigap plans can help to eliminate much of this uncertainty by providing a clearer picture of what beneficiaries can expect to pay for their medical care.
For instance, with Medigap, you can anticipate your monthly premium and know that most, if not all, of your out-of-pocket expenses will be covered. This is particularly advantageous for those managing chronic health conditions that require regular doctor visits, therapies, or hospitalizations. Instead of worrying about how much each visit or procedure will cost, Medigap provides the reassurance of knowing that your financial contribution is predictable and manageable.
This level of financial stability is invaluable for retirees who are budgeting their income or relying on savings. Medigap plans act as a safety net, ensuring that unexpected medical expenses do not disrupt their financial plans. By offering consistent and reliable coverage, Medigap allows beneficiaries to maintain control over their finances and reduce the stress associated with managing healthcare costs.
